How much does it cost to rent a home in North Gwinnett?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
North Gwinnett 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,813 | $900 | $3,000 |
North Gwinnett 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,407 | $1,425 | $7,900 |
North Gwinnett 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,759 | $1,595 | $9,800 |
North Gwinnett 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,596 | $2,030 | $10,000+ |
North Gwinnett 6 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$4,327 | $2,749 | $6,400 |
North Gwinnett 7 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$5,000 | $4,100 | $5,900 |

Frequently Asked Questions about North Gwinnett
What type of rentals are currently available in North Gwinnett?
There are currently 643 Apartments for Rent in North Gwinnett, GA with pricing that ranges from $795 to $8,992. There are also 1188 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in North Gwinnett ranging from $500 to $25,000.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in North Gwinnett?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in North Gwinnett ranges from $500 to $25,000 with an average monthly rent of $5,381.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in North Gwinnett?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in North Gwinnett range from $1,329 to $8,992,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,425 to $7,900.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$1,595 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$1,329.
